Hidden Money?
Unclaimed money is money in some type of account which becomes classified as an inactive account such as a redeemable savings bond and perhaps your parents opened a savings account when you're just a child and you never knew it. According to the Federal and state laws, banks, investment brokerage firms, insurance companies, utilities, etc. must surrender monies to the government when these accounts become inactive.
